Great Blue | Playtech
The Great Blue: It refers in this game to the killer whale that rules the sea. That means everything is big and that’s especially true for the bonus round. With 3 or more scattered oyster shells, you can get ready for 8 free spins and a multiplier of 2x. As if that weren’t enough, you can also open 2 extra oysters that contain multipliers and free spins. In addition, you can retrigger infinitely during the bonus round and you will also find a lot of stacked wilds in the game. In other words, the Great Blue from Playtech really lives up to its name.
